NHS Screening Programme – digital-first communications update 

In 2025, the NHS started sending digital invitations, reminders and some results (login required) for the NHS Cervical and Bowel Screening Programme, using the NHS App. 

Following positive user research, results requiring referral to colposcopy will also be available through the NHS App, meaning all cervical and Bowel screening communications will soon be available digitally. 

Please do not get alarmed or confused if you receive any of these communications as NHS screening services gradually evolve into digital processes.

Pre‑invitations are now sent through the NHS App to people who have previously completed screening, making the process faster, more convenient and cost‑effective.

If a message isn’t read within 72 hours — or if digital delivery isn’t possible — a letter is sent as backup, with some people also receiving an NHSApp SMS alert. This digital shift improves data accuracy, reduces returned mail and supports quicker communication. Throughout 2026, digital screening services will continue to expand, creating a faster and more efficient system.
